From mboxrd@z Thu Jan 1 00:00:00 1970 From: Mark Brown Subject: [PATCH 2/2] net: asix: Move declaration of ax88172a_info to shared header Date: Fri, 9 Aug 2013 18:31:22 +0100 Message-ID: <1376069482-16951-2-git-send-email-broonie@kernel.org> References: <1376069482-16951-1-git-send-email-broonie@kernel.org> Cc: linux-usb@vger.kernel.org, netdev@vger.kernel.org, linaro-kernel@lists.linaro.org, Mark Brown To: "David S. Miller" Return-path: Received: from cassiel.sirena.org.uk ([80.68.93.111]:48319 "EHLO cassiel.sirena.org.uk"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1758309Ab3HIRbe (ORCPT ); Fri, 9 Aug 2013 13:31:34 -0400 In-Reply-To: <1376069482-16951-1-git-send-email-broonie@kernel.org> Sender: netdev-owner@vger.kernel.org List-ID: From: Mark Brown Ensure that the definition of ax88172a_info matches the declaration seen by users and silence sparse warnings about symbols without declarations in the global namespace by moving the declaration into the shared header asix.h. Signed-off-by: Mark Brown --- drivers/net/usb/asix.h | 2 ++ drivers/net/usb/asix_devices.c | 2 --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/drivers/net/usb/asix.h b/drivers/net/usb/asix.h index 346c032..bdaa12d 100644 --- a/drivers/net/usb/asix.h +++ b/drivers/net/usb/asix.h @@ -178,6 +178,8 @@ struct asix_common_private { struct asix_rx_fixup_info rx_fixup_info; }; +extern const struct driver_info ax88172a_info; + /* ASIX specific flags */ #define FLAG_EEPROM_MAC (1UL << 0) /* init device MAC from eeprom */ diff --git a/drivers/net/usb/asix_devices.c b/drivers/net/usb/asix_devices.c index b96ad4f..386a3df 100644 --- a/drivers/net/usb/asix_devices.c +++ b/drivers/net/usb/asix_devices.c @@ -946,8 +946,6 @@ static const struct driver_info hg20f9_info = { .data = FLAG_EEPROM_MAC, }; -extern const struct driver_info ax88172a_info; - static const struct usb_device_id products [] = { { // Linksys USB200M -- 1.8.4.rc1